forked from lab-ecs-veco/keswickHostRepo
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athubuntu2.yaml
26 lines (26 loc) · 1.45 KB
/
ubuntu2.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
apiVersion: vmoperator.vmware.com/v1alpha1
kind: VirtualMachine
metadata:
name: ubuntu-vm2
namespace: default
annotations:
vmoperator.vmware.com/image-supported-check: disable
spec:
className: vbs-vm-class
imageName: cloud-images.ubuntu.com/focal/current/focal-server-cloudimg-amd64.ova
powerState: poweredOn
vmMetadata:
configMapName: user-data-2
transport: ExtraConfig
networkInterfaces:
- networkName: "VM Network"
ethernetCardType: "vmxnet3"
---
apiVersion: v1
kind: ConfigMap
metadata:
name: user-data-2
namespace: default
data:
guestinfo.userdata: I2Nsb3VkLWNvbmZpZwpncm91cHM6CiAgLSBhZG1pbmdyb3VwOiBbcm9vdCxzeXNdCiAgLSBjbG91ZC11c2VycwoKc3lzdGVtX2luZm86CiAgZGVmYXVsdF91c2VyOgogICAgbmFtZTogdWJ1bnR1CiAgICBwbGFpbl90ZXh0X3Bhc3N3ZDogJ2NhJGhjMHcnCiAgICBob21lOiAvaG9tZS91YnVudHUKICAgIHNoZWxsOiAvYmluL2Jhc2gKICAgIGxvY2tfcGFzc3dkOiBmYWxzZQogICAgZ2Vjb3M6IFVidW50dQogICAgZ3JvdXBzOiBbYWRtLCBhdWRpbywgY2Ryb20sIGRpYWxvdXQsIGZsb3BweSwgdmlkZW8sIHBsdWdkZXYsIGRpcCwgbmV0ZGV2XQoKdXNlcnM6CiAgLSBkZWZhdWx0CiAgLSBuYW1lOiBmb29iYXIKICAgIGdlY29zOiBGb28gQi4gQmFyCiAgICBwcmltYXJ5X2dyb3VwOiBmb29iYXIKICAgIGdyb3VwczogY2xvdWQtdXNlcnMKICAgIGV4cGlyZWRhdGU6ICcyMDMyLTA5LTAxJwogICAgbG9ja19wYXNzd2Q6IGZhbHNlCiAgICBob21lOiAvaG9tZS9mb29iYXIKICAgIHNoZWxsOiAvYmluL2Jhc2gKICAgIHBhc3N3ZDogJDYkZ1JzRFpYaWxqSi9Ma3dnJEJtUDRESVJxaHZkTmJpR1NKQktZemYuSVNLWmFUTFd6amt0SGVtcnVzaWN5Ny81L0w5ZVFKNzNCcXpNMVVWNkJ4Vk9ucXYudTJXRWRjNW9FSnouVjcx
guestinfo.userdata.encoding: base64